DFDS planned to keep 202 of the 600 French jobs currently employed by SCOP Seafrance, but in reaction to this decision, the French crew struck in Calais on 29 June 2015 and later occupied the two passenger vessels in Calais and started to vandalise the vessels. This delayed their re-entry into Dover- Calais service. Meanwhile, MS ''Calais Seaways'' was diverted and placed on Dover- Dunkirk service and MS ''Malo Seaways'' was laid up in Dover from 29 June. On 13 September both vessels were tugged to Dunkirk for refit and repaint, which showed the start of DFDS ownership of the vessels, which have subsequently been renamed ''Côte des Dunes'' and ''Côte des Flandres''.
